Forráskód Böngészése

Xutil.h depends on Xlib.h for the 'Bool' datatype and so precede with inclusion of X11/Xlib.h

Michael Schloh von Bennewitz 20 éve
szülő
commit
ea18c1da27
2 módosított fájl, 13 hozzáadás és 1 törlés
  1. 10 0
      xrender/xrender.patch
  2. 3 1
      xrender/xrender.spec

+ 10 - 0
xrender/xrender.patch

@@ -0,0 +1,10 @@
+--- libXrender-0.8.4/Xrender.h.orig	2003-06-26 11:47:49 +0200
++++ libXrender-0.8.4/Xrender.h	2005-04-26 14:16:34 +0200
+@@ -31,6 +31,7 @@
+ #include <X11/Xlib.h>
+ #include <X11/Xfuncproto.h>
+ #include <X11/Xosdefs.h>
++#include <X11/Xlib.h>
+ #include <X11/Xutil.h>
+ 
+ typedef struct {

+ 3 - 1
xrender/xrender.spec

@@ -37,11 +37,12 @@ Class:        PLUS
 Group:        XWindow
 License:      GPL
 Version:      %{V_xrender}
-Release:      20050420
+Release:      20050426
 
 #   list of sources
 Source0:      http://freedesktop.org/~ajax/xlibs-release/renderext-%{V_render}.tar.bz2
 Source1:      http://freedesktop.org/~ajax/xlibs-release/libXrender-%{V_xrender}.tar.bz2
+Patch0:       xrender.patch
 
 #   build information
 Prefix:       %{l_prefix}
@@ -69,6 +70,7 @@ AutoReqProv:  no
 %prep
     %setup -q -c
     %setup -q -T -D -a 1
+    %patch -p0
     %{l_shtool} subst \
         -e 's;echo \$RENDER_PKG_ERRORS;succeeded=yes;g' \
         libXrender-%{V_xrender}/configure